About Ming S. Hung
Ming S. Hung is a scholar working on Artificial Intelligence, Industrial and Manufacturing Engineering, Control and Systems Engineering, Signal Processing and Computer Networks and Communications, having authored 36 papers that have together received 1.0k indexed citations. Recurring topics across this work include Neural Networks and Applications (13 papers), Optimization and Mathematical Programming (5 papers), Advanced Manufacturing and Logistics Optimization (5 papers), Data Management and Algorithms (5 papers), Optimization and Packing Problems (5 papers), Advanced Queuing Theory Analysis (3 papers), Fuzzy Logic and Control Systems (3 papers) and Optimization and Search Problems (3 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(220 citations), Management Science and Operations Research (182 citations), Artificial Intelligence (319 citations), Computational Theory and Mathematics (115 citations) and Accounting (75 citations). Ming S. Hung has collaborated with scholars based in United States, Hong Kong and Cambodia. Frequent co-authors include Michael Y. Hu, Murali Shanker, Walter O. Rom, Allan D. Waren, James R. Brown, Leon S. Lasdon, Abraham Mehrez, G. Peter Zhang, B. Eddy Patuwo and Chia‐Shin Chung. Their work appears in journals such as Journal of the Operational Research Society, Computers & Operations Research, Operations Research, European Journal of Operational Research and Decision Sciences.
